Key Responsibilities:
- Assist patients with daily personal care tasks such as bathing, grooming, dressing, and toileting.
- Support patient mobility by helping with walking, repositioning in bed, or transferring between bed and wheelchair.
- Serve meals and assist with feeding as necessary.
- Monitor and record vital signs (under supervision) such as temperature, pulse, and blood pressure.
- Report any changes in patients’ conditions or concerns to the nurse in charge promptly.
- Maintain cleanliness of patient rooms, equipment, and common areas.
- Provide emotional support and companionship to patients.
- Assist in transporting patients to other departments for tests, procedures, or discharges.
- Support nurses during basic procedures or during emergency response situations.
- Maintain confidentiality and respect patient privacy at all times.
Job Purpose:
To assist nursing and medical staff in delivering basic patient care, supporting the daily needs and comfort of patients while maintaining a clean and safe environment in accordance with hospital policies and healthcare standards.
